The Professional Certificate in Creative Activities for Early Childhood is designed to equip educators with the necessary skills and knowledge to facilitate creative learning experiences for young children. Through this program, participants will learn how to integrate art, music, movement, and drama into their teaching practices, fostering holistic development and critical thinking in children.
The learning outcomes of this certificate program include mastering various creative techniques, understanding the importance of play in early childhood development, and developing strategies for engaging children in meaningful creative activities. Participants will also learn how to assess the impact of creative activities on children's learning and development.
